Originally published in 1994, Collaborative Learning in Staffrooms and Classrooms seeks to widen definitions of collaborative learning beyond formal groupwork in classrooms and organised teamwork in staffrooms. This is done through examining a rich variety of actual experiences of working together. Evidence from classrooms and staffrooms is used to reconceptualise collaborative learning, in order to reduce the inertia, indifference and doubt which limit its use; and to overcome the tendency for it to be used as a means of control rather than as a support for learning.
